Jed Miller's 22, Christian King's Career-High Lead Montana State Past Northern Arizona
Jed Miller scored 22 points and Christian King added a career-high 18 as Montana State improved to 2-0 in Big Sky play and extended their winning streak to four games.
- On Saturday, Montana State beat Northern Arizona 77-68 at Worthington Arena, with Jed Miller scoring 22 points for the Montana State Bobcats men's basketball.
- Christian King posted a career-high 18 points and nine rebounds while Montana State team shooting hit 50.0% in the first half and 46.4% overall.
- McMahon and Jackson supplied bench scoring and rebounds, with Patrick McMahon finishing 11 points and Traivar Jackson adding nine points and six rebounds for the Bobcats' supporting contributors.
- The victory extended Montana State Bobcats' winning streak to 4 games and their 2-0 conference start, their first since the 2020-21 season.
- Northern Arizona's Isaiah Shaw led with 18 points, and Kavon Bradford added 12 as the Lumberjacks fell to 6-9 and 0-2 in Big Sky play.

Read Full ArticleMiller, King Lead Bobcats to 77-68 Win Over Northern Arizona
Jed Miller recorded his second 20-point game in three days with a 22-point performance in Worthington Arena, and Christian King added a career-high 18 points as Montana State extended its winning streak to four games with a 77-68 triumph over Northern Arizona on Saturday.
